Source of file SolrCoreServiceExtension.php
Size: 1,058 Bytes - Last Modified: 2021-12-24T06:47:24+00:00
/var/www/docs.ssmods.com/process/src/src/Extensions/SolrCoreServiceExtension.php
1234567891011121314151617181920212223242526272829303132333435363738 | <?php /** * class SolrCoreServiceExtension|Firesphere\SolrCompatibility\Extensions\SolrCoreServiceExtension add the old * active state check * * @package Firesphere\Solr\Compatibility * @author Simon `Firesphere` Erkelens; Marco `Sheepy` Hermo * @copyright Copyright (c) 2018 - now() Firesphere & Sheepy */ namespace Firesphere\SolrCompatibility\Extensions; use Firesphere\SolrSearch\Services\SolrCoreService; use SilverStripe\Core\Extension; use Solarium\QueryType\Server\CoreAdmin\Result\StatusResult; /** * Class \Firesphere\SolrCompatibility\Extensions\SolrCoreServiceExtension * * Add the old coreIsActive method to the Service for backward compatibility * * @property SolrCoreService|SolrCoreServiceExtension $owner */ class SolrCoreServiceExtension extends Extension { /** * Check the status of a core * * @param string $core * @return StatusResult|null * @deprecated backward compatibility stub */ public function coreIsActive($core) { return $this->owner->coreStatus($core); } } |